The Man Without a Face (1961)

The Man Without a Face (1961) poster

The camera enters one of the Yugoslav prisons and records the life of prisoners. The dominating idea, above all, is that a man without freedom is a man without a face.

Director: Bahrudin 'Bato' Čengić
Genre: Documentary
Runtime: 18 min
